Title: The Inextricable Union: Decoding the Essence of Life Through Programming
In the ever-evolving digital era, coding has transcended its conventional role as a technical skill and has become an emblem of modern life. From the rapid advancement of technology to the intricate web of interconnected systems that govern our daily existence, coding has emerged as an indispensable language, unlocking the door to innovation, problem-solving, and boundless creativity. This article delves into the profound relationship between coding and life, exploring how programming permeates our society, shapes our future, and grants us the power to navigate the complexities of the modern world.
1. The Language of Possibilities
Coding serves as a universal language, transcending cultural and geographical boundaries, allowing individuals from diverse backgrounds to communicate ideas, build solutions, and realize dreams. It empowers us to convert abstract concepts into tangible realities, acting as the medium through which visions are manifested into functional software, applications, and systems. The fluency in coding enables one to traverse limitless possibilities, as it provides the foundation for technological advancements, from artificial intelligence and machine learning to robotics and automation.
2. Problem Solving and Critical Thinking
At its core, coding is a cognitive exercise that nurtures analytical thinking, problem-solving skills, and logical reasoning. The process of constructing algorithms and writing code demands meticulous attention to detail, systematic planning, and the ability to identify and resolve complex challenges. By engaging in the intricacies of coding, individuals develop resilience, adaptability, and the capacity to break down complex problems into manageable components—an essential skill set applicable to both the digital realm and real-world scenarios.
3. Empowering Innovation and Creativity
Coding is a conduit for creativity, enabling individuals to bring forth their unique ideas and innovations. Through the power of coding, we can conceptualize and build software applications, websites, games, and digital art, fostering a vibrant ecosystem of digital expression. It encourages a mindset of continuous learning and experimentation, as developers constantly seek new approaches, frameworks, and technologies to refine and enhance their creations. The synergy between coding and creativity has spurred revolutionary advancements, propelling society forward into uncharted territory.
4. Interconnected Systems and Digital Ecosystems
In the interconnected digital landscape, coding serves as the invisible thread that weaves together the intricate tapestry of systems, platforms, and devices. From smartphones and wearables to cloud computing and the Internet of Things (IoT), coding forms the backbone of these interconnected networks, orchestrating seamless communication, data exchange, and functionality. It empowers businesses, governments, and individuals alike to streamline processes, improve efficiency, and enhance the overall user experience.
5. Adaptation and Lifelong Learning
The realm of coding is in a perpetual state of evolution, driven by rapid technological advancements and emerging paradigms. In order to remain relevant and harness its transformative potential, developers must embrace a culture of lifelong learning, consistently acquiring new skills, and staying abreast of emerging trends. The world of coding necessitates adaptability, as frameworks, programming languages, and best practices shift over time. By embracing this constant state of growth, developers equip themselves with the tools to flourish in an ever-changing digital landscape.
6. Empowering Collaboration and Global Connectivity
Coding fosters collaboration and global connectivity by enabling developers to work together on projects, regardless of geographical boundaries. Online coding communities, open-source platforms, and collaborative tools facilitate knowledge sharing, peer reviews, and collective problem-solving. With coding as a common language, developers from diverse backgrounds can come together, combining their expertise and perspectives to tackle complex challenges. This collaborative nature of coding cultivates a sense of community and encourages the exchange of ideas, ultimately leading to innovative solutions that have a broader impact on society.
In conclusion, coding transcends the realm of technical expertise to become an inseparable part of our lives. Its influence extends far beyond the boundaries of software development, touching various aspects of our society and shaping our collective future. Through coding, we unlock the language of possibilities, harness problem-solving skills, nurture creativity, facilitate global connectivity, and adapt to an ever-changing digital landscape. As we continue to embrace coding as an integral part of our lives, we empower ourselves to navigate the complexities of the modern world and drive the trajectory of progress and innovation. Indeed, coding is more than a skill; it is a fundamental element that breathes life into our digital existence.